Noise Policy

Noise Policy. Please use common sense and courtesy in regard to voice levels, unnecessary noises and boisterous conduct. This includes, but is not limited to, televisions, radios and/or other sound emitting devices. Keep the volume at a reasonable level at all times so other residents are not disturbed. AFTER 11 P.M., THE VOLUME MUST BE SIGNIFICANTLY REDUCED TO KEEP FROM DISTURBING OTHER RESIDENTS. – Adopted 5/10/2022.
